How to Start with Personalized Furniture Options


Starting with personalized furniture options is easier than you might think. Here’s a simple step-by-step guide:


  1. Identify your needs: Think about what you want. Size, style, function.

  2. Choose materials: Wood, metal, fabric - pick what suits your taste.

  3. Find a designer or maker: Look for someone who specializes in custom work.

  4. Discuss your ideas: Share your vision and get expert advice.

  5. Review designs: Approve sketches or 3D models before production.

  6. Wait for delivery: Enjoy watching your unique piece come to life.


This process ensures you get exactly what you want. It also helps avoid surprises. You stay involved every step of the way.

Materials and Styles to Consider


When choosing personalized furniture options, materials and styles matter a lot. Here are some popular choices:


  • Wood: Classic and warm. Options include oak, walnut, maple, and cherry.

  • Metal: Sleek and modern. Great for industrial or minimalist looks.

  • Glass: Adds lightness and elegance. Often used for tabletops.

  • Fabric: Choose from many colors and textures for upholstered pieces.


Styles can range from rustic to contemporary. You can mix and match materials for a unique look. For example, a wooden table with metal legs creates a trendy industrial vibe.

Tips for Maintaining Your Personalized Furniture


Once you have your personalized furniture, keeping it in great shape is key. Here are some simple tips:


  • Clean regularly: Use a soft cloth and mild cleaner.

  • Avoid direct sunlight: It can fade wood and fabrics.

  • Use coasters and mats: Protect surfaces from spills and heat.

  • Check joints: Tighten screws or bolts if needed.

  • Polish wood: Use appropriate polish to keep wood shiny.


Taking care of your furniture helps it last longer and look better. It also preserves the unique details you chose.
